Neon Canvas is seeking a full-time Web Developer to own the day-to-day execution of WordPress builds and web requests for our growing portfolio of clients. This role works closely with the Director of Web Development and Jr. Developer to ensure sites are built, maintained, and updated to a high standard of quality, performance, and brand consistency.
Our ideal candidate is a hands-on builder who takes pride in clean, accurate work and can operate independently with minimal oversight. They are comfortable taking a project from design handoff to launch on their own, proactively communicating blockers, and serving as a technical resource for junior team members. This person will own the full lifecycle of assigned builds and web requests while upholding the team's quality standards and security practices.
